الملخص EN
Cu nanoparticles (CuNPs) were modified by organic surfactant, then CuNP-modified high-density polyethylene (CuNP/HDPE) monofilaments were prepared by melt spinning.
The effect of CuNP content on the morphology and properties of nanocomposite monofilaments was investigated.
FT-IR and dynamic light scattering proved the successful surface modification for CuNP.
Scanning electron microscope was used to observe the dispersed behavior of the CuNP.
When the CuNP content was less than 1.0 wt%, the CuNPs were well dispersed in these nanocomposite monofilaments, and the increase of crystallization rate, the breaking strength, and knot strength were observed by differential scanning calorimeter and tensile test.
Therefore, nanocomposite monofilaments showed comparable properties at low CuNP contents.
With increasing CuNP content, the width of tanδ peak and △Ea for α-relaxation from dynamic mechanical analysis were increased, indicating more amorphous components near the crystalline regions.
In addition, burst release of Cu ions in seawater was observed.
The coupon tests demonstrated that CuNPs could significantly improve antibiofouling performance of CuNP/HDPE fishing netting.
CuNP/HDPE fishing netting have a strong potential for using in marine antifouling mitigation.
